Command Analysis

Opelka, the former 17th racket of the world, now occupies the 64th position in the world ranking. At the recent Shanghai Masters, the 28-year-old American holstered his racket in the first round, losing to his future opponent Benjamin Bonzi. Despite this, his seasonal balance on the hard courts remains positive, with 14 wins and 11 losses. At Indore, Reilly won two of the four matches played this year.

Bonzi is currently ranked 48th in the world ranking. At a recent tournament in Shanghai, he successfully started with a victory over his upcoming opponent Reilly Opelka, but in the second round he could not cope with Gabriel Diallo. In total, Benjamin played 28 hard court matches this year, of which he won 15. He scored one victory in three fights at Indore.
